SUBJECT MATTER –

The 6+1 Writing Traits.

FORMAT –

In a cyclical pattern, students experience storytelling, an interactive, author-led, student-participated exercise, trait identification, practice of identified trait, and further recommended titles to read for demonstrating the learned trait.  Bright visuals and a large variety of stories appeal to this younger group of readers and writers.

TITLES INCOPRORATED –

By Reji Laberje, Jake McNair titles, and Kids I Know stories.  Plus, classic and contemporary picture books by Dr. Seuss, Laura Numeroff, Eric Carle, Margaret Wise Brown, Shel Silverstein, Bernard Most, and more.
